Urine drug testing is a method of detecting drugs in an individual's system by analyzing their urine sample. It's widely used due to its reliability and non-invasive nature. This type of drug test can detect recent drug use, typically within a few days for most substances, though some can be detected for longer.

Common Methods of Alcohol Testing
Breathalyzer - Used for quick and immediate results on alcohol concentration in the breath.
Blood testing - Provides precise blood alcohol content and is often used in legal contexts.
Saliva testing - Offers a non-invasive means of detecting recent alcohol use.
Urine testing - Utilized for detecting alcohol consumption within a certain timeframe.
Hair analysis - Used for detecting long-term alcohol consumption patterns.

Fingernail drug testing is a method for detecting long-term drug use by analyzing clippings of a person's nails, providing a broad detection window that reveals patterns of substance use over weeks or months.
